How to Calculate Your Calorie and Daily TDEE Requirements

Your Total Daily Energy Expenditure (TDEE) is the total number of calories you burn each day. It is calculated by determining your Basal Metabolic Rate (BMR)—the energy required to keep your body functioning at rest—and multiplying it by an activity factor. Understanding your TDEE helps you set appropriate calorie targets for weight maintenance, loss, or gain.
